20.6 The FTP Screen
Use this screen to specify which interfaces allow access and from which IP address the access can
come. To change your NBG4604’s settings, click Configuration > Management > Remote
MGMT > to display the screen as shown.

Table 51
Configuration > Management > Remote MGMT > FTP
LABEL
DESCRIPTION
Server Port
You may change the server port number for a service if needed. However you must use
the same port number in order to use that service for remote management.

Server Access
Select the interface(s) through which a computer may access the NBG4104 using this
service.

Select All to allow all computers to access the NBG4104.
Otherwise, check Selected and specify the IP address of the computer that can access
the NBG4104.
